This injury can lead to the development of fibrous scar tissue, causing the penis to curve or bend. In some cases, the exact cause of the disease is unknown, but genetic factors or certain connective tissue disorders may play a role. The condition might also develop gradually over time due to micro-trauma during sexual or physical activities.<\/p>\n<h2>What Does Peyronie\u2019s Disease Look Like?<\/h2>\n<p>Peyronie\u2019s disease is a prevalent connective tissue disorder among males. The most distinctive feature is the curvature of the penis during an erection, which can be upward, downward, or to the side. Along with this curvature, there may be lumps or hard areas that can be felt under the skin. In some cases, the condition can lead to pain during erections or difficulty with sexual intercourse, affecting overall sexual function and confidence.<\/p>\n<h2>Stages of Peyronie\u2019s Disease<\/h2>\n<p>Peyronie\u2019s disease progresses through two main stages: the acute phase and the chronic phase. During the acute phase, patients might experience pain and noticeable changes in the shape of the penis as scar tissue develops. This phase can last up to 18 months. The chronic phase follows, where pain usually subsides, but the curvature and changes in penile length or girth become stable. Common signs include a noticeable bend or curve in the penis, lumps or hard tissue under the skin, and erection difficulties. Pain during erections is also a significant symptom, especially in the early stages. Some individuals might experience a reduction in penile length or girth, impacting sexual satisfaction.<\/p>\n<h2>How to Get Diagnosed for Peyronie\u2019s Disease<\/h2>\n<p>Getting a proper diagnosis of Peyronie\u2019s disease is crucial before embarking on treatment. Typically, a medical professional will conduct a physical examination to detect the presence of scar tissue and assess the degree of curvature. Imaging tests like ultrasound might be used to provide a detailed view of the affected area. Options may include oral medications, injections to break down the scar tissue, or even surgery in severe cases. Non-surgical methods such as traction therapy can also be effective. The goal of treatment is to reduce pain, improve penile curvature, and restore sexual function as much as possible.<\/p>\n<h2>Receive Sexual Health Guidance at Arabvirilityhealth com<\/h2>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/arabvirilityhealth.com\/cialis-brand-tadalafil\/\">Arabvirilityhealth com<\/a> offers valuable information on sexual health and Peyronie\u2019s disease treatment.
